For practical tips, customers are often advised to provide a clear description of symptoms when arranging a service call. Gathering information such as model numbers, approximate fault timing, and any error codes can speed up diagnosis. On payment and parts, it is prudent to confirm the availability of replacement components and to discuss warranty or guarantee on repairs where stated by the provider. When a repair involves sensitive components like compressors or sealed units, seeking confirmation on the feasibility and cost can prevent unnecessary expenditure and ensure informed decision-making.

Home Appliance and Home System Repair Services in Pretoria, Gauteng
Across Pretoria in Gauteng, a broad spectrum of repair services is available to address essential household systems. Skilled technicians typically specialise in appliance repair, plumbing, air conditioner repair, stove repair, refrigerator repair, television repair and electrical repair. These services aim to restore functionality, extend device lifespans and minimise disruption to daily life, with a focus on safety and reliability.
Appliance repair covers common domestic devices such as washing machines, tumble dryers, dishwashers, microwaves, and small kitchen appliances. Technicians perform diagnostic checks to determine whether components such as belts, motors, thermostats, seals or electronic boards require replacement or repair. The emphasis is on accurate fault identification, compatible parts, and careful reassembly to ensure proper operation after service. A practical approach often includes testing for leaks, vibration control and energy efficiency after repair.
Plumbing services in Pretoria address leaks, blockages, hot water systems, rainwater drainage and general pipe maintenance. Common workflow involves inspecting pipes and fittings, identifying corrosion or damage, and proposing feasible solutions. Work may range from repairing taps and joints to installing or replacing standby water heaters and pressure regulators. Preventative maintenance advice frequently highlights periodical inspection of concealed fittings, rough-ins during renovations, and timely resealing to avert later issues.
Air conditioner repair services handle cooling performance, refrigerant levels, compressor function, condensate drainage, and airflow optimisation. Technicians assess refrigerant compatibility and sealing integrity while ensuring electrical components meet safety standards. Safety considerations include handling electrical connections, electrical grounding, and avoiding unsafe modifications. In many cases, energy-efficient recalibration or filter replacement can substantially improve cooling capacity without extensive repairs.
Stove and oven repairs concentrate on gas and electric cooking appliances. Technicians inspect ignition systems, burner heads, oven seals, thermostats, and control panels. Diagnosis may involve checking electrical wiring, safety interlocks, and gas safety devices. Turnaround times vary with parts availability and the complexity of the appliance, but prompt assessments are commonly offered, with transparent estimates before any work proceeds. Preventative steps often include regular cleaning and inspection of seals and burners to prevent performance decline.
Refrigerator repair addresses temperature regulation, condensation, ice makers, and door seals. Key diagnostic tasks include monitoring cooling cycles, evaluating compressor efficiency, and testing refrigerant systems within safe operational guidelines. Replacements are considered when a component shows signs of wear or failure, with attention to energy efficiency and food safety implications. Customers can expect guidance on proper storage, defrosting practices, and preventive maintenance to help avoid future faults.
Television and electrical repair services span a range of devices, from mounted flat screens to home entertainment systems and general electrical circuits. Diagnostics assess display or audio faults, input connections, and power supply issues. Electrical repairs may involve outlets, wiring faults, circuit breakers, and protective devices. When addressing television faults, technicians commonly verify signal integrity, panel performance, and software updates where applicable. Safe operation and compliance with local electrical codes are standard considerations throughout the process.
